简要总结

To compare the effect of M-TAPA block and port-site local anesthetic infiltration on postoperative pain in pediatric laparoscopic appendectomies. The main questions it aims to answer are:

  • Is M-TAPA block more effective in reducing pain?
  • How M-TAPA block affects the use of rescue analgesics in the postoperative period? Participants will have the same anaesthetic agents during surgery, before extubation they will have same analgesic agent for postoperative pain. Participants in the M-TAPA group will undergo USG-guided M-TAPA block bilaterally with % 0.025 Bupivacaine max dose of 2 mg/kg by the same experienced anesthesiologist before extubation. Participants in the LAI group will be administered 0.025% Bupivacaine at a maximum dose of 2mg/kg divided equally and administered by the surgeon at 3 port entry sites before the patient is extubated.

入选标准

  • Patients with American society of Anesthesiologists (ASA) physical status I-II,
  • Patients which will undergo Laparoscopic appendectomy due to the diagnosis of acute appendicitis,
  • Patients whose parents or legal heirs have consented to participate in the study

排除标准

  • Patients with Society of Anesthesiologists (ASA) III-IV status,
  • Patients whose parents or legal heirs' disapproval,
  • Patients inability to cooperate,
  • Patients who have allergy to any of the medications used in the study,
  • Patients with perforated appendix
  • When the Laparoscopic surgery returns to open shape

结局指标

主要结局

Total number of rescue analgesic applications

时间窗: Postoperative first 24 hours

During the first 24 hours postoperatively, patients' pain will be monitored by Visual Analogue Scale (VAS) scoring. Paracetamol will be given intravenously at a dose of 10mg/kg if the VAS is greater than 4 in pain assessment in the postoperative period. We will record the number of times the patient received rescue analgesics over a 24-hour period.
